Description of problem:
The new IBus on Fedora 28 comes in with a new Emoji Chooser interface.
This shouldn't be installed by default. (on GNOME, this kind of input UI is
supposed to be displayed by the shell)
In addition, GNOME Software happily lets users remove the Emoji Chooser "app",
which removes the ibus package… and as such removes GNOME Shell and GDM,
breaking the user's desktop.
Splitting the Emoji Chooser to its own subpackage allows us not to have it
installed by default, and in addition means that if it is installed, removing
it won't take the desktop down.

Description of problem:
At the moment the TT_NAME_ID_PREFERRED_FAMILY is not set on any of the
Liberation fonts. As I understand it, TT_NAME_ID_PREFERRED_FAMILY is supposed
to be the same for all files in the same high-level family, and this seems to
be what most other fonts do in Linux. For the next release could you please set
the PreferredFamily key to just "Liberation" in all 10 files. This allows
component installers like gnome-software to group the fonts together rather
than showing them as separate entries and should have no other effects.

Originally reported as Debian #724839 [1] by Drake Wilson:
"
Using gucharmap 1:3.8.2-2 to view Liberation Serif characters with "Show only
glyphs from this font" enabled, the glyph for U+266B BEAMED EIGHTH NOTES shows
what is clearly beamed sixteenth notes instead; it should have only one beam
rather than two. FontForge confirms this after opening
LiberationSerif-Regular.ttf with SHA-256 =
ea76595ed32ec4bb117fc715e393b4cca3d42cabe53101baec6bbbeb800fa26a.
The glyph for U+266C BEAMED SIXTEENTH NOTES is correct.
"
The bug has been reported against version 2.00.1, ut I have checked with 1.07.3
and it is also present in this version.

Description of problem:
In June 2018, Unicode 11.0 released, introducing Copyleft symbol in U+1F12F,
the shape looks like mirrored ©, and often appearing in some "copyleft"
notices, I hope you can insert this symbol in all fonts.
